Twilio CLI:简化通信管理的强大工具
项目介绍
Twilio CLI(命令行界面)是一个专为Twilio开发者设计的工具,旨在简化与Twilio API的交互。通过Twilio CLI,开发者可以轻松管理Twilio账户、发送短信、管理电话号码、以及执行其他与通信相关的任务。无论你是初学者还是经验丰富的开发者,Twilio CLI都能帮助你更高效地完成工作。
项目技术分析
Twilio CLI基于Node.js开发,支持Node 18及以上版本。它采用了模块化的架构设计,使得开发者可以轻松扩展其功能。项目使用了持续集成(CI)工具Travis CI进行自动化测试,并通过Codecov进行代码覆盖率监控,确保代码质量。此外,Twilio CLI遵循语义化版本控制(Semantic Versioning),确保每个版本的发布都具有明确的变更记录。
项目及技术应用场景
Twilio CLI适用于多种应用场景,包括但不限于:
- 短信和电话管理:通过CLI快速发送短信、管理电话号码、设置语音邮件等。
- 开发者工具:作为开发者的日常工具,用于测试和调试Twilio API。
- 自动化脚本:集成到自动化脚本中,实现批量操作和定时任务。
- 插件扩展:通过插件机制,开发者可以根据需求自定义功能,扩展CLI的能力。
项目特点
- 易用性:简洁的命令行界面,使得操作简单直观,即使是初学者也能快速上手。
- 模块化设计:支持插件扩展,开发者可以根据需求自定义功能,灵活性强。
- 持续集成与测试:通过Travis CI和Codecov确保代码质量和稳定性。
- 语义化版本控制:明确的版本管理,方便开发者追踪和升级。
- 社区支持:活跃的开源社区,提供丰富的文档和示例,方便开发者学习和贡献。
Twilio CLI不仅是一个强大的工具,更是一个开放的平台,欢迎开发者参与贡献和反馈。无论你是想要简化日常工作,还是探索新的开发可能性,Twilio CLI都将是你的得力助手。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考